WhatsApp Image Scams: Protecting Yourself From Fraudsters

WhatsApp has become the most used platform for communication, but sadly, scammers have also found ways to exploit its popularity. One common scam involves delivering photos that seem harmless at first glance, but actually contain hidden malware. These malicious images can access your personal data or even take control of your device. To stay safe, it's crucial to be cautious and take precautions.

  • Never open images from unknown senders.
  • Use a reputable antivirus program to check your device regularly for viruses.
  • Update your WhatsApp app and your phone's operating system up to date.
  • Be mindful of links sent within images, as they can lead to dangerous pages.
  • Report any suspicious accounts or messages to WhatsApp.

By following these guidelines, you can reduce the risk of falling victim to WhatsApp image scams and keep your personal information safe.
